About Mostefa Kara

Mostefa Kara is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Information Systems, Computer Networks and Communications and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, having authored 35 papers that have together received 218 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cryptography and Data Security (12 papers), Chaos-based Image/Signal Encryption (8 papers), Blockchain Technology Applications and Security (7 papers), Cryptographic Implementations and Security (7 papers), Coding theory and cryptography (4 papers), Advanced Steganography and Watermarking Techniques (3 papers), Privacy-Preserving Technologies in Data (3 papers) and Cloud Data Security Solutions (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Information Systems (101 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(74 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(80 citations), Artificial Intelligence (106 citations) and Signal Processing (21 citations). Mostefa Kara has collaborated with scholars based in Algeria, Saudi Arabia and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Abdelkader Laouid, Ahcène Bounceur, Mohammad Hammoudeh, Muath AlShaikh, Amna Eleyan, Reinhardt Euler, Giorgos Papadourakis, Konstantinos Κarampidis, Lamri Laouamer and Omar Aldabbas. Their work appears in journals such as Computers & Electrical Engineering, Applied Sciences, IEEE Access, IEEE Transactions on Industrial Informatics and Multimedia Tools and Applications.
